Q:   What is the admission process at SJCE Mysore?
A: 

SJCE Mysore course admission is entrance-based. Candidates are thus required to have a valid score in the respective entrance examination such as KCET/COMEDK for BE, PGCET for MBA, MCA, and MTech. Moreover, the students must meet the course-specific eligibility criteria for selection. 

Eligible students can register for the desired course by filling out the application form. The admission form can be obtained from the KEA official website or in person from the institute campus. Moreover, seat allotment is carried out by the Karnataka Examination Authority (KEA).

Q:   What are the fees for an M.Tech in IIIT Dharwad?
A: 

IIIT Dharwad M.Tech is a 2 year programme offered in full-time mode. IIT Dharwad fees includes total tuition fees ranging from INR 1.12 Lakh. IIIT Dharwad M.Tech admission requires for candidates to secure a valid score in GATE followed by COAP Counselling and qualify graduation with 60%.

Q:   Can I get direct admission at NMAM Institute of Technology, NITTE University?
A: 

NMAM Institute of Technology, NITTE University offers entrance-based admission. However, direct admission is accepted under the NRI/Foreign National/PIO category and through a Management Quota (for specific seats), allowing for admission without appearing for the Nitte University Common Admission Test (NUCAT)

Q:   How is Karnataka PGCET score calculated?
A: 

To calculate the Karnataka PGCET score using the answer key, candidates must know the marking scheme, answers they marked in the exam and the correct answers for all questions. Since there is no negative marking, the number of correct answers marked by the candidate is what a candidate will score in Karnataka PGCET exam.
